Batu Weather in January

January in Batu typically sees daytime highs of 28°C (82°F) and nighttime lows of 20°C (68°F). January falls within the rainy season, so heavy rainfall is to be expected.

Rainfall in Batu in January

Batu is in the rainy season in January, with rain on around 20 days and an average of 497 mm (20 in). Rainy season showers here are typically intense, often clearing quickly but coming down hard while they last.

Temperature in Batu in January

Temperatures in Batu in January top out at 28°C (82°F) and drop to 20°C (68°F) overnight. Conditions stay fairly consistent through the month, making it easier to plan what to wear. With overnight lows of 20°C (68°F), evenings can feel noticeably cooler than the daytime. An extra layer is a good idea, though the cool air makes for a good night's sleep.

Batu historical weather extremes in January

Based on 34 years of weather observations (1991-2025), these are the most extreme conditions recorded in Batu.

  • On January 1, 2004, temperatures climbed to 35°C (95°F), marking the warmest January day on record.
  • Batu experienced its chilliest January day on January 19, 1992, reaching only 23°C (73°F).
  • The coldest night in January in Batu was on January 8, 2007, with a minimum of 18°C (64°F).
